The 2017 amendment, effective June 1, 2017, in paragraph (a)(2), deleted "and shareholders" following "votes of directors" near the beginning, inserted "capital stock or any instrument convertible into" in the middle, and deleted "under Code Section 7-1-511" following "trust company" at the end; deleted "and" at the end of paragraph (a)(3); substituted the present provisions of paragraph (a)(4) for the former provisions, which read: "Are approved by the department prior to the issue thereof."; and added paragraph (a)(5).
